Timing Your Follow-Up Effectively
| Best Practice | Description |
|---|---|
| Timely Follow-Up | Send the follow-up letter within 24 to 48 hours after the initial meeting or communication to maintain engagement and demonstrate professionalism. |
| Personalized Content | Address the client by name and reference specific topics discussed to show genuine interest and understanding of their needs. |
| Clear Purpose | State the reason for the follow-up clearly, whether it is to provide additional information, answer questions, or schedule the next meeting. |
| Concise and Focused | Keep the letter brief, focused on key points, and avoid unnecessary information to respect the client's time. |
| Call to Action | Include a direct call to action, such as requesting feedback, confirming a meeting date, or inviting further questions. |
| Professional Tone | Maintain a courteous and professional tone throughout the letter to reinforce trust and credibility. |
| Contact Information | Provide clear contact details to facilitate easy communication and encourage timely responses. |
| Proofreading | Review the letter for grammar, spelling, and clarity to ensure professionalism and avoid misunderstandings. |

How can consultancy professionals ensure their follow-up letters effectively engage clients? Clear, concise communication tailored to the client's needs increases response rates. Personalizing each letter demonstrates attentiveness and builds stronger client relationships.
What is the ideal timing for sending a follow-up letter after a consultancy meeting? Sending the letter within 24 to 48 hours keeps the conversation fresh and shows professionalism. Timely follow-ups reinforce client interest and encourage prompt decision-making.
Which key elements should be included in a follow-up letter to consultancy clients? Summarizing meeting points, outlining next steps, and expressing appreciation foster clarity and trust. Including a direct call to action guides clients toward the desired outcome.
How does tone impact the effectiveness of follow-up letters in consultancy? A friendly yet professional tone balances approachability with expertise. Consistent tone strengthens brand identity and enhances client rapport.
What role does follow-up tracking play in consultancy client communication? Monitoring responses helps in adjusting strategies for improved engagement. Utilizing CRM tools can automate reminders and maintain organized client interactions.
